About the Program
The Lowcountry Arts Grants Program (LQAGP) is a subgranting program of the South Carolina Arts Commission and is administered by the City of Charleston Office of Cultural Affairs and the City of North Charleston Cultural Arts Program.
The LQAGP is intended to support arts organizations and projects that reflect artistic excellence and events which are well-advertised and open to the public. The LQAGP provides assistance for professional or career development for individual artists and staff of cultural organizations in Berkeley, Charleston and Dorchester Counties.
After the Grant Award
Grant Award Recipients will receive one-half of the grant award when the recipient returns the signed contract, completed W-9 form, and completed City of Charleston Vendor Profile Form. The balance of the funding will be forwarded with approval of the recipient’s submission of the Final Evaluation and Fiscal Report (PDF). Detailed records must be kept so that this comprehensive report includes a narrative, actual budget, and suitable documentation of the project.
Final Evaluation & Fiscal Report Submission
The Final Evaluation and Fiscal Report (PDF) must be submitted no later than 30 days after the project’s completion. If the Final Evaluation and Fiscal Report is not submitted to the office on or before the deadline, the review panel has the right to hold funds awarded to the project and distribute the monies back into the Grants Program.
If further time is needed to file the Final Evaluation and Fiscal Report due to circumstances beyond the recipient’s control, a letter requesting an extension must be presented to the LQAGP prior to the deadline for the report.
Funded Projects & Misuse
If a project is funded, no changes may be made in the project, activities, personnel or budget without prior consultation with the LQAGP.
Organizations and individuals that misuse LQAGP funding will lose all rights to apply for any future grant awards. Grant moneys that are not spent during the project must be returned to the LQAGP with the Final Evaluation and Fiscal Report.
On-site evaluations may be conducted by the LQAGP review panel and/or staff.
Required Statement of Publicity & Programs
All publicity and programs must contain the following statement:
This project was funded in part by the City of Charleston Office of Cultural Affairs and the City of North Charleston Cultural Arts Program through their joint administration of the Lowcountry Quarterly Arts Grant Program and the South Carolina Arts Commission which receives support from the National Endowment for the Arts and the John and Susan Bennett Memorial Arts Fund of the Coastal Community Foundation of SC.
